AWANA registration has begun!
Awana is an exciting program for childrenNursery* through 5th grade that meets Wednesday nights from 7:00 p.m.-8:30 p.m. beginning September 15.  Your children will enjoy playing games on our Awana tarp (which is half the size of the gym), learning teamwork, singing praises to God, strengthening their spiritual walk, earning awards for Bible memorization, and feeling a sense of accomplishment.  Download the registration form and read additional information on our web site at rdf.org in the Children's Ministry section under "Awana."  Turn in your registration forms to the church office. Cost: $50/year per child age 3 years and up ($25/semester). (*The Puggles Program for Nursery through age 2, and for which there is no cost, is for only children whose parents are on campus.)
 
Volunteers Needed - We have over 200 children who register for our Wednesday night Awana program each year and we need your help. You can help as a Listener, Small Group Leader, Worship Leader, Teacher for Large Group Lesson, Game Coordinator, Snack helper, or Office helper. You can serve in one of the following Clubs: Puggles (Infants to 2 years olds), Cubbies (3 & 4 year olds), Sparks (K-2nd grade), or Truth and Training (3rd-5th grade). LADLife after Divorce
 Life after Divorce
Tuesday, September 14, 7:00-9:00 p.m. Singles Ministry will launch a new 8-week program called Life after Divorce. The course will include DivorceCare® curriculum, an evening with an MFT, and conclude with a panel discussion with a family attorney and therapist. DivorceCare for Kids (DC4K®) will be available for children 5-12. (There will be no childcare for children under 5.) The cost is $30/adult and $15/child. Workbook and weekly dinner are included. Registration required at rdf.org by September 12. Contact Jim Domen for more information.
